PSLE The ratio of the number of jackets to that of blouses in a factory outlet was 11 : 4 in the end. After 52 blouses were sold, the ratio of the number of jackets to that of blouses became 6 : 1. What was the total number of jackets and blouses in the factory outlet in the end?

The number of jackets remains unchanged. Make the number of jackets the same.
LCM of 6 and 11 is 66.
Number of blouses sold
= 24 u - 11 u
= 13 u
1 u = 52 ÷ 13 = 4
Total number of jackets and blouses in the end
= 66 u + 11 u
= 77 u
= 77 x 4
= 308
Answer(s): 308
